Gasoline sensors also Engage in a vital function inside the automotive business. Present day autos are Geared up with numerous forms of sensors to observe exhaust emissions and assure compliance with stringent emission criteria. Oxygen sensors, one example is, are Utilized in the exhaust methods of cars to evaluate the concentration of oxygen within the exhaust gases. This information is important for optimizing the air-gasoline ratio, which boosts fuel performance and cuts down unsafe emissions. Likewise, fuel sensors are Employed in onboard diagnostics systems to detect leaks in gasoline methods, even further contributing to motor vehicle safety and environmental defense.

Regardless of the various strengths, fuel sensors encounter numerous troubles that should be dealt with to enhance their efficiency and dependability. Among the list of most important challenges will be the selectivity of gas sensors. Numerous sensors struggle to distinguish in between various gases, leading to Fake alarms and inaccurate readings. Analysis is ongoing to build sensors with larger selectivity, able to identifying particular gases in complicated mixtures.

An additional obstacle is definitely the extensive-expression balance and durability of fuel sensors. Exposure to harsh environmental disorders, which include significant temperatures, humidity, and corrosive gases, can degrade sensor functionality with time. Creating strong sensor resources and protective coatings is very important to extend the operational lifetime of gasoline sensors and ensure reliable functionality.

The calibration of gas sensors is an additional crucial part that impacts their precision and reliability. Common calibration is necessary to keep up sensor precision, but it may be time-consuming and dear. Developments in self-calibrating sensors and automatic calibration techniques are helping to handle this problem, which makes it easier to keep up the precision of fuel sensors more than their operational lifespan.
